After two games on the road, Balboa School is heading back home. They will take on the Central Pointe Christian Academy CPCA at 7:00 p.m. on Tuesday. One thing working in Balboa School's favor is that they have posted big point totals in their last 16 matchups.
Even though Varsity Opponent scored an imposing 69 points on Saturday, Balboa School still came out on top. Balboa School took their match against Varsity Opponent 79-69.
Balboa School's success was spearheaded by the efforts of Travis Musonda, who scored 16 points along with six rebounds, and Jamaal Phatty, who scored 20 points along with two steals. As a matter of fact, that's the most points Musonda has scored all season. Another player making a difference was Kendall Connor, who scored 12 points along with seven rebounds.
Meanwhile, Central Pointe Christian Academy's recent rough patch got a bit rougher last Thursday after their sixth straight defeat. Their rough 63-38 defeat to Jordan Christian Prep Sunshine might stick with them for a while. The loss was a bit of a surprise, as Central Pointe Christian Academy came into the matchup with a sizable advantage in MaxPreps' Florida basketball rankings (they are ranked 31st, while Jordan Christian Prep Sunshine is ranked 392nd).
Balboa School has been performing well recently as they've won seven of their last nine matches, which provided a massive bump to their 13-10 record this season. As for Central Pointe Christian Academy, they have traveled a rocky road recently having lost seven of their last eight games, which put a noticeable dent in their 7-11 record this season.
